THE FIRST TRANSFORMERS movie performance exceeded all expectations in 2007 (over $707 millions at the box-office) and was successful around the world regardless of varying degrees of history in the markets. The DVD release was also a major hit with more than 20 million copies sold worldwide. In June 2009, Transformers return to the wide screen with a new live-action motion picture that will continue the compelling saga of the sentient robotic beings, able to disguise themselves as cars, planes and otherwise seemingly ordinary electronic equipment. Picking up the story a few years later, a new battle is underway...

Transformers is the premier boy's lifestyle brand that is "more than meets the eye". The brand story centers on the ultimate intergalactic battle of good and evil between two factions of sentient robotic beings known as Transformers. Their clash has spanned galaxies over 10 million years and has now finally come to Earth. The heroic Autobots, led by Optimus Prime, fight to protect and preserve the universe against the evil Decepticons, led by the formidable Megatron, whose only goal is to conquer and rule. When the battle between these two races of robotic aliens comes to Earth, all that stands between the evil Decepticons and ultimate power is a clue held by young Sam Witwicky. Sam and his friend Mikaela find themselves in a tug of war between the Autobots and Decepticons.
Distributed by Paramount and DreamWorks Pictures in association with Hasbro, directed by Michael Bay and with Steven Spielberg as executive producer,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en is set for worldwide release in June 2009. The core cast returns, including Shia LaBeouf as Sam Witwicky, Megan Fox as Mikaela Banes and John Turturro as Agent Simmons.
Transformers has been a globally popular franchise since 1984, with billions of dollars in retail sales. The compelling and innovative ”More than meets the eye” brand essence has created an immense fan base throughout the world. The main target group for the Transformers movie consumer products is boys 7-11.
Hasbro won "Film Licence of the Year" for the first Transformers movie at the Toy Retailers Association 2007 Toy Awards and over 250 licensees worldwide delivered innovative ”More than meets the eye” product to support the first film – producing over 4000 SKUs in 17 categories in over 70 countries. International partners for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en so far include Activision for digital gaming and IDW for a publishing program.
Plus Licens represents Hasbro for merchandising and publishing rights to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en in Russia (C.I.S.), Estonia, Latvia, Lithuania, Poland, Romania, the Czech Republic, Slovakia, Slovenia, Croatia, Hungary and Bulgaria. |
